M&I Bank, in conjunction with the Marco Island Historical Society, hosted a reception at M&I Bank’s Marco Island Branch at The Esplanade, commencing at 5 p.m., July 23. The event surrounded the celebration of the unveiling of the two finalists chosen for the Society’s mural project for its new museum. The two finalists are Paul Arsenault and Jonathan Green The community is invited to vote for the winning painting. The Marco Eagle and the Naples Daily News are media sponsors for the event, and ballots can be found and cast at the Marco Eagle office on East Elkcam Circle and also via online at marconews.com and naplesnews.com. Renditions of the two finalists’ paintings are on display in the Marco Eagle lobby, and the actual paintings will be on display at M&I Bank at The Esplanade from now through Aug. 14. The Naples Branch of M&I Bank will display the paintings from Aug. 17 to Sept. 2. The winning artist will be announced Sept. 7, and the deadline for accepting ballots is Wednesday, Sept. 2.
